arduino与python通过udp通信(测试通过 初级简单)

Arduino代码
/*
UDPSendReceive.pde:
This sketch receives UDP message strings, prints them to the serial port
and sends an "acknowledge" string back to the sender

A Processing sketch is included at the end of file that can be used to send
and received messages for testing with a computer.

created 21 Aug 2010
by Michael Margolis

This code is in the public domain.
*/


#include <SPI.h>         // needed for Arduino versions later than 0018
#include <Ethernet.h>
#include <EthernetUdp.h>         // UDP library from: [email protected] 12/30/2008


// Enter a MAC address and IP address for your controller below.
// The IP address will be dependent on your local network:
byte mac[] = {
0xDE, 0xAD, 0xBE, 0xEF, 0xFE, 0xED };
IPAddress ip(192, 168, 2, 177);

unsigned int localPort = 8000;      // local port to listen on

// buffers for receiving and sending data
char packetBuffer; //buffer to hold incoming packet,
charReplyBuffer[] = "acknowledged";       // a string to send back

// An EthernetUDP instance to let us send and receive packets over UDP
EthernetUDP Udp;

void setup() {
// start the Ethernet and UDP:
Ethernet.begin(mac,ip);
Udp.begin(localPort);

Serial.begin(9600);
}

void loop() {
// if there's data available, read a packet
int packetSize = Udp.parsePacket();
if(packetSize)
{
    Serial.print("Received packet of size ");
    Serial.println(packetSize);
    Serial.print("From ");
    IPAddress remote = Udp.remoteIP();
    for (int i =0; i < 4; i++)
    {
      Serial.print(remote, DEC);
      if (i < 3)
      {
      Serial.print(".");
      }
    }
    Serial.print(", port ");
    Serial.println(Udp.remotePort());

    // read the packet into packetBufffer
    Udp.read(packetBuffer,UDP_TX_PACKET_MAX_SIZE);
    Serial.println("Contents:");
    Serial.println(packetBuffer);
    memset(packetBuffer,'\0',UDP_TX_PACKET_MAX_SIZE);

    // send a reply, to the IP address and port that sent us the packet we received
    Udp.beginPacket(Udp.remoteIP(),Udp.remotePort());
    Udp.write(ReplyBuffer);
    Udp.endPacket();
}
delay(10);
}


python代码
from socket import *

HOST="192.168.2.177"
PORT=8000
BUFSIZE=1024
ADDR=(HOST,PORT)

udpCliSock=socket(AF_INET,SOCK_DGRAM)
while True:
    data=raw_input(">")
    if not data:
      break
    udpCliSock.sendto(data,ADDR)
    data,ADDR=udpCliSock.recvfrom(BUFSIZE)
    if not data:
      break
    print data,ADDR
udpCliSock.close()


说明:
arduino作为UDP服务器
python作为UDP客户端
